2022 TWD to KZT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2022

During 2022, the TWD to KZT ex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 13, valuing the pair at 18.4499.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 25, dropping to 14.0688.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 4.3811 KZT.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 15.7441 to the December average rate of 15.2306, the exchange rate registered a net change of -3.26%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2022 high of 18.4499 was up 15.67% compared to the 2021 peak of 15.9499,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 15.8699 15.6075 15.7441
February 17.5005 15.3345 15.6490
March 18.4499 16.2974 17.7450
April 16.6109 15.1043 15.6315
May 15.1056 14.0688 14.6342
June 15.8490 14.6590 15.0599
July 16.2801 15.5717 15.9270
August 15.9967 15.3512 15.8047
September 15.4148 14.9726 15.2271
October 15.0584 14.4776 14.7874
November 15.2285 14.2870 14.7871
December 15.4400 14.9903 15.2306
